Web27 apr. 2024 · Refraction is the bending of light (it also happens with sound, water and other waves) as it passes from one transparent substance into another. This bending by … Web25 apr. 2024 · The first lens controls the magnification level of the image by moving toward or away from the object. Light passes through the first lens and through the diverging lens, which flips the inverted image. The final converging lens then inverts the image one last time and delivers the image to the rear of the camera.
